1.对通讯录加入可以把联系人存入文件中,也可以从文件中读取联系人的信息。
#define _CRT_SECURE_NO_WARNINGS 1 #include<stdio.h> #include<stdlib.h> #include<string.h> #include<assert.h> //**********联系人的信息********** struct person { char name[32]; int age; char sex[4]; char phone[12]; char address[100]; }; struct student { struct person man; struct student *next; }; void Menu() { printf("***********************************************\n"); printf("****1. 添加指定联系人 2. 删除指定联系人 ****\n"); printf("****3. 修改指定联系人 4. 显示所有联系人 ****\n"); printf("****5. 查找指定联系人 6. 清空所有联系人 ****\n"); printf("****7. 按名字排序 0. 退出 ****\n"); printf("****8. 将信息存入文件中 9. 从文件中读取信息****\n"); printf("***********************************************\n"); } //*************添加联系人***************** void Insert(struct student **p) { int i = 0; int n = 0; struct student *q = (*p); printf("请输入要添加联系人的个数:"); scanf("%d", &n); for(i = 0; i < n; i++) { q = malloc(sizeof(struct student)); printf("\n请输入联系人的名字:"); scanf("%s", q->man.name); printf("\n请输入联系人的年龄:"); scanf("%d", &q->man.age ); printf("\n请输入联系人的性别:"); scanf("%s", q->man.sex ); printf("\n请输入联系人的电话:"); scanf("%s", q->man.phone); printf("\n请输入联系人的地址:"); scanf("%s", q->man.address); q->next = *p; *p = q; } } //***********显示所有联系人************ void show(struct student *p) { do { if(p == NULL) { printf("您的通信录为空\n"); break; } printf("姓名为%s 年龄为%d 性别为%s 电话为%s 住址为%s\n", p->man.name,p->man.age,p->man.sex,p->man.phone,p->man.address); p = p->next; }while(p != NULL); } //**************删除指定联系人************ void Drop(struct student **p) { char a[20] = "0"; struct student *q = *p; struct student *head = *p; assert(*p); printf("请输入你要删除的姓名:"); scanf("%s", a); while(1) { if(!strcmp(q->man.name,a)) { if(head == q)//删除第一个联系人 { *p = (*p)->next; } else { head->next = q->next; } break; } head = q; q = q->next; } free(q); } //***********修改指定联系人的信息********** void Amend(struct student **p) { char a[20] = "0"; struct student *q = (*p) ; assert(*p); printf("请输入要修改的联系人的姓名:"); scanf("%s", a); while(q != NULL) { if((!strcmp(q->man.name,a))&& q != NULL) { printf("\n请输入新联系人的名字:"); scanf("%s", q->man.name); printf("\n请输入新联系人的年龄:"); scanf("%d", &q->man.age); printf("\n请输入新联系人的性别:"); scanf("%s", q->man.sex); printf("\n请输入新联系人的电话:"); scanf("%s", q->man.phone); printf("\n请输入新联系人的地址:"); scanf("%s", q->man.address); break; } q = q->next; } if(q == NULL) { printf("通信录中没有这个人\n"); } } //*************查找指定联系人************* void Find(struct student *p) { char a[20] = "0"; struct student *q = p; assert(p); printf("请输入你要查找的姓名:"); scanf("%s", a); while(q != NULL) { if(!strcmp(q->man.name,a)&& q != NULL) { printf("姓名为%s 年龄为%d 性别为%s 电话号为%s 住址为%s\n", q->man.name,q->man.age,q->man.sex,q->man.phone,q->man.address); break; } q = q->next; } if(q == NULL) { printf("查无此人\n"); } } //**************交换两个结构体里的内容*********** void Exchange(struct student **p,struct student **head) { struct student *a = (struct student *)malloc(sizeof(struct student)); strcpy(a->man.name , (*p)->man.name); strcpy((*p)->man.name , (*head)->man.name); strcpy((*head)->man.name , a->man.name); a->man.age = (*p)->man.age; (*p)->man.age = (*head)->man.age; (*head)->man.age = a->man.age; strcpy(a->man.sex , (*p)->man.sex); strcpy((*p)->man.sex , (*head)->man.sex); strcpy((*head)->man.sex , a->man.sex); strcpy(a->man.phone , (*p)->man.phone); strcpy((*p)->man.phone , (*head)->man.phone); strcpy((*head)->man.phone , a->man.phone); strcpy(a->man.address , (*p)->man.address); strcpy((*p)->man.address , (*head)->man.address); strcpy((*head)->man.address , a->man.address); free(a); a = NULL; } //**********按名字对所有联系人排序********** void Sort(struct student **p) { struct student *q = (*p); struct student *head = q; assert(*p); while(q!=NULL) { head = q; while(head != NULL) { if(strcmp(q->man.name ,head->man.name)>0) { Exchange(&q,&head);//交换两结构体内的东西 } head = head->next; } q = q->next; } } //***********释放所有动态内存开辟的空间*********** void Allfree(struct student **p) { struct student *q = (*p); while(q != NULL) { q = (*p)->next; free(*p); *p = NULL; q = *p; } } //*************写入文件中************ void Save(struct student *p) { struct student *head = p; FILE* pf = fopen("text.txt","w"); if(pf == NULL) { printf("打开文件失败\n"); exit(1); } while(head != NULL) { fwrite(&head->man,sizeof(head->man),1,pf);//将链表的联系人信息写入文件中 head = head->next ; } fclose(pf); } //************从文件中读取************* void Load(struct student** p) { struct person q; FILE* pf = fopen("text.txt","r"); if(pf == NULL) { printf("文件无法打开\n"); return ; } while(1) { struct student *head = (struct student *)malloc(sizeof(struct student)); if(fread(&q,sizeof(struct person),1,pf) != 1) break; head->man = q; head->next = NULL; head->next = *p; *p = head; } fclose(pf); } int main() { int i = 0; struct student *p = NULL;//首指针 do { Menu(); printf("请选择:"); scanf("%d", &i); switch(i) { case 1: Insert(&p); break; case 2: Drop(&p); break; case 3: Amend(&p); break; case 4: show(p); break; case 5: Find(p); break; case 6: Allfree(&p); break; case 7: Sort(&p); break; case 8: Save(p); break; case 9: Load(&p); break; case 0://退出时,将链表内的信息存入文件中,并且释放动态开辟的空间 Save(p); Allfree(&p); printf("退出通信录\n"); break; default: printf("请重新输入\n"); break; } }while(i); free(p); p = NULL; system("pause"); return 0; }
